Common Issues with Lypertek Pureplay Z3 2026

1. Earbuds Not Connecting

If your earbuds are not pairing with your device, try the following steps:

  • Ensure Bluetooth is enabled on your device.
  • Turn off the earbuds and then turn them back on.
  • Put the earbuds into pairing mode by holding the touch control until the LED flashes.
  • Remove any previously paired devices from your device’s Bluetooth settings.
  • Restart your device and attempt to pair again.

2. Sound Quality Issues

If you experience poor sound quality, try these solutions:

  • Make sure the earbuds are clean and free of earwax or debris.
  • Ensure the earbuds are properly seated in your ears.
  • Check for Bluetooth interference from other devices.
  • Update the firmware via the Lypertek app if available.
  • Reset the earbuds to factory settings if problems persist.

3. Battery Drain or Short Battery Life

To improve battery performance, consider these tips:

  • Ensure the earbuds are fully charged before use.
  • Avoid exposing the earbuds to extreme temperatures.
  • Disable features like ANC if not needed to conserve power.
  • Update firmware to the latest version for optimal battery management.
  • Perform a reset if the battery life seems abnormal.

Additional Troubleshooting Tips

Resetting the Earbuds

If problems persist, resetting the earbuds can often resolve issues:

  • Place the earbuds in the charging case.
  • Close the lid and wait for a few seconds.
  • Open the lid and hold the touch controls on both earbuds simultaneously for about 10 seconds.
  • The LEDs will flash indicating a reset has occurred.

Updating Firmware

Firmware updates can fix bugs and improve performance. To update:

  • Download the Lypertek app on your smartphone.
  • Connect your earbuds to the app via Bluetooth.
  • Follow on-screen instructions to check for and install updates.

When to Contact Support

If troubleshooting steps do not resolve your issues, contact Lypertek customer support. Be prepared to provide details such as:

  • Model number and purchase date
  • Description of the issue
  • Steps you have already tried
  • Firmware version, if known

Customer support can offer advanced solutions or arrange repairs if necessary.
